Hello there, I am from Argentina, I am 32 years old and I am looking vintage Motorola transistors. I know this is the right place to post this given the amount of members and experience of them.

I am looking for Germanium transistors from Motorola, codes MA200 thru MA206, MA286 thru MA288, MA881 thru MA889 and MA909 thru MA910. They are very old, from the datasheets I was able to get approx 1969 or later. They are TO-5 encapsulated ones.
